Size, Handling, and Physical Ergonomics: Pocketable vs. Purposeful
The Panasonic FS42 represents the classic point-and-shoot ultracompact category - designed for maximum portability, ease of use, and spontaneous shooting situations. It measures only 98 x 55 x 22 mm and weighs a mere 132 grams, making it ideal for slipping into a pocket or a small purse. In contrast, the Sony A580 is a considerably larger and heavier camera at 137 x 104 x 84 mm and 599 grams. This marks its position firmly as a traditional Digital Single Lens Reflex (DSLR), designed with a comfortable grip and all-weather shooting in mind.

Ergonomics matter profoundly in prolonged use. The Sony A580’s body shows a thoughtfully contoured grip and dedicated buttons for key functions. Its larger size allows for an integrated optical viewfinder and a tilting 3-inch screen with 922k dots, which is a major usability boon especially in bright outdoor conditions or unconventional shooting angles.
By contrast, the FS42’s fixed 2.5-inch screen with a 230k dot resolution - while adequate for quick framing - falls short for critical focus check or image review. The Panasonic opts for simplicity with no viewfinder, touchscreen, or manual controls, making it suitable mainly for casual shooting scenarios.
For photographers who value compactness and absolute portability over control, the FS42 excels. However, from a handling and flexibility standpoint, there’s no contest - the A580's dedicated DSLR form factor is far superior for serious photography.
Design and Control Layout: Minimalism vs. Customizability
A camera’s control interface can make or break the user experience. I had a lengthy session using both cameras back to back and immediately noticed the difference in control philosophy.

The Panasonic FS42 features only the bare essentials - zoom rocker, shutter release, and a few menu buttons, all designed for quick point-and-shoot rather than detailed involvement. There’s no aperture, shutter priority, exposure compensation, or ISO adjustment available (aside from a basic ISO max of 1000). The FS42 is for auto mode lovers who want the camera to make all the decisions.
The Sony A580, however, packs in a versatile control layout, including dedicated dials for shutter/aperture prioritization, exposure compensation, and quick access to ISO, white balance, autofocus area selection, and drive modes. The 15-point autofocus system (including 3 cross-type sensors) is controllable and responsive, greatly enhancing manual placement of focus points.
Our DSLR lab test emphasizes the importance of these controls for photographers who want to fine-tune exposure and focus on the fly - sports, wildlife, landscape, and portrait pros will appreciate the granular control offered by the A580.
Sensor and Image Quality: Sensor Size and Resolution as Kingmakers
One of the most fundamental differentiators between these two cameras is their sensor technology.

The Panasonic FS42 houses a 1/2.5-inch CCD sensor with 10 megapixels effective resolution. Its sensor area is roughly 24.7 mm² - tiny by today’s standards - and paired with a fixed lens zoom equivalent to 33-132 mm focal length (4x zoom) at an aperture range of f/2.8-5.9.
By contrast, the Sony A580 boasts a much larger APS-C CMOS sensor measuring 23.5 x 15.6 mm, with 16 megapixels resolution. This sensor is approximately 15 times larger in surface area than the FS42’s and benefits from the “Bionz” image processor, which Sony optimized for low-light performance and noise reduction.
What does this mean in practical terms? The A580 delivers images with superior dynamic range, color depth (DxOMark Color Depth: 23.8 bits vs. untested Panasonic), and notably better high ISO performance. While the FS42 tops out at ISO 1000 natively (with a boosted gain to 6400 that’s mostly unusable), the A580’s native ISO range extends to 12800, with usable results often achieved at ISO 3200 and above.
The APS-C sensor also provides better detail retention, reduced diffraction at smaller apertures, and improved bokeh separation due to shallower depth of field control.
In controlled lab tests complemented by field shooting, I found that the FS42’s images were acceptable for snapshots or social media but suffered in low light and shadow detail compared to the A580’s much richer tonal gradations and color fidelity.
LCD Screen and User Interface: Framing and Reviewing Images
Screen size and quality contribute heavily to how a photographer interacts with their camera throughout a session.

The Sony’s 3-inch 922k dot tilting LCD is a versatile tool for composing shots from varied angles - great for macro or low-level shooting, and exceptionally beneficial in landscape or architecture photography. The sharpness and brightness mean you can confidently assess focus and exposure without lugging a laptop out into the field.
The Panasonic’s 2.5-inch fixed screen at 230k dots feels cramped and underwhelming. In bright sunlight, reflections and low resolution limit its usefulness. Users tied to the FS42 will need to rely heavily on the camera’s automatic settings as critical manual focusing or exposure evaluation is impossible.
Autofocus Systems: Snap and Track vs. Basic Contrast Detection
Autofocus prowess is critical, especially in dynamic photography genres.
The Panasonic FS42 uses basic contrast-detection autofocus with a single AF point, which works acceptably in good light and stationary subjects but quickly struggles in dim conditions or with moving targets. There is no face or eye detection; continuous AF is absent, and the burst rate is limited to 2 fps.
The Sony A580 features a sophisticated 15-point phase-detection AF system with 3 cross-type sensors, comprehensive multitarget tracking, face detection, and continuous autofocus modes. This makes the A580 drastically better at capturing sports, wildlife, or street scenes where focus speed and accuracy determine shot success.
I found the A580 maintained crisp focus on erratic bird flight and fast-moving athletes, while the FS42 often missed focus altogether or hunted excessively.
Lens Compatibility and Flexibility: Versatility vs. Convenience
The FS42’s fixed lens provides a modest telephoto reach with 4x zoom but lacks any possibility of lens changing or upgrading. This is common in the ultra compact category and limits photographic creativity - you simply accept what you get in focal range and aperture.
The Sony A580 uses the Sony/Minolta Alpha mount with compatibility for over 140 lenses, from wide-angle primes to super-telephoto zooms - a playground for enthusiasts and semi-pros who want to tailor their setup for different genres (macro, portrait, sports, wildlife, landscape).
This lens ecosystem is a marked advantage for the A580. The ability to pair high-quality prime lenses or fast zooms greatly impacts image quality, low-light performance, and creative possibilities.
Battery Life and Storage: Shooting Endurance and Flexibility
The Sony A580 impresses in battery endurance, rated at approximately 1050 shots per charge using the proprietary NP-FM500H battery pack. For extended shoots, or travel, this is a massive advantage, minimizing downtime.
The FS42 - with unspecified battery in the spec - likely uses a rechargeable lithium-ion pack optimized for casual use and lower power consumption, but real-world shooting time is limited.
Storage-wise, the FS42 supports SD/SDHC cards with a single slot and internal memory, while the A580 offers dual slots supporting SD (including SDXC) and Memory Stick Pro Duo cards. Dual slots allow photographers to switch cards mid-shoot or create instant backups - invaluable in professional workflows.
Video Capabilities: Casual Clip Maker vs. Full HD Performance
Here the gap widens further. The Panasonic FS42 records low-resolution video in Motion JPEG format with maximum resolution of 640 x 480 at 30 fps - suitable for fleeting moments but lackluster for any professional or even enthusiast-level video usage.
The Sony A580 offers full HD video recording (1920x1080) at 60 or 30 fps in highly compressed but efficient MPEG-4 and AVCHD codecs. This delivers clean footage with decent color reproduction and allows manual exposure control during recording. The presence of a microphone input means you can connect an external mic for improved audio quality.
If video is important to you beyond very casual clips, the A580 is clearly advantageous.
Weather Sealing and Build Quality: Caution for Field Use
Neither camera boasts weather-proofing. Both are vulnerable to dust, moisture, and rough handling. However, the Sony’s bulkier DSLR form inherently offers better ruggedness and durability due to its larger and sturdier chassis, which better withstands extended use in varied environments.
The FS42’s delicate ultracompact body requires more care and is best suited for urban or indoor shooting.
Photography Genres and Use Cases: Matching the Camera with Your Needs
Now let’s match these cameras to real photographic disciplines based on their features and tested performance.
Portrait Photography:
The Sony A580’s larger APS-C sensor, ability to use fast prime lenses, and comprehensive autofocus system (including face detection) allow for nuanced skin tone rendition and pleasing bokeh. The Panasonic’s fixed lens and small sensor provide limited control over depth of field, so portraits tend to be flat and less engaging.
Landscape Photography:
Dynamic range and resolution are critical here. The A580’s 16 MP sensor yields highly detailed images with extended tonal range. The FS42’s sensor is not well suited for high-quality landscapes, especially under contrasty lighting.
Wildlife Photography:
The A580’s rapid 7 fps burst rate, advanced AF tracking, and telephoto lens compatibility make it a competent choice. The FS42 lacks continuous AF and frame rate, limiting its utility.
Sports Photography:
Again, the A580 leads - precise AF, fast shutter (up to 1/4000s), and continuous shooting provide tools needed for fast action.
Street Photography:
The FS42 scores points for extreme portability and discretion. The A580, while capable, is bulkier and might intimidate candid subjects.
Macro Photography:
The A580’s lens choices and manual focus override enable better macro capability. The FS42 offers a 5cm minimum focus, but image quality will suffer.
Night / Astro Photography:
Low noise at high ISO and manual exposure controls on the A580 enable night shots; the FS42 struggles with noise and lacks manual exposure.
Video:
The A580 is the clear winner with Full HD and microphone input.
Travel Photography:
FS42’s size and weight make it a great casual travel companion for snapshots. For photographers wanting higher quality images and manual control, the A580 is superior but heavier.
Professional Use:
The Sony A580’s robust features and RAW support outperform the FS42, which targets entry-level all-in-one simplicity only.
Connectivity and Workflow Integration
Connectivity matters in today’s workflow. The FS42 has only USB 2.0 for image transfer, no wireless features, and no HDMI output. The Sony A580 adds Eye-Fi compatibility (early Wi-Fi through special cards), HDMI out for external monitors, and USB 2.0 connectivity. Importantly, the Sony supports RAW capture, indispensable in professional workflows for flexibility in post-processing. The FS42 does not offer RAW support, limiting creative latitude.
